NDP Motion to study situation in Iran passes unanimously

OTTAWA – On Thursday, the House of Commons Committee on Foreign Affairs and international Development unanimously agreed to a motion by NDP foreign affairs Critic Heather McPherson (Edmonton Strathcona) to urgently study the situation in Iran.

McPherson raised the issue in response to the Iranian regime’s continued brutal repression, executions of protestors and the Liberal government’s inaction with regard to listing the Iranian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C). Recent media reports have also revealed troubling links between the IRGC and some residents of Canada.

McPherson’s motion also calls on the Minister of Foreign Affairs to testify before the committee to explain Canada’s response to the situation in Iran.

“The committee’s study should reveal crucial information to help Parliamentarians and all Canadians push for a stronger response to this crisis,” said McPherson. “New Democrats will continue to push the Liberal government to do everything possible to support the people of Iran.”
